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
36 87441939 14708 2862029143
27 47033
27 47033
2773288 1025786223 93974
All about undefined
Interested in learning more?
27 47033
2773288 1025786223 93974
See more
99774457616 89391362 228
196867 2981 54012894 000
See more
04872 822
77 21 59127767924 9166 3428211826
See more